在信息爆炸的时代,数据已成为推动决策和创新的重要驱动力。然而,面对海量的信息,如何从中提取关键洞察,成为了一个亟待解决的问题。本文将从数据维度的角度,探讨如何有效地提取关键信息,助力决策与创新。
数据维度的概念
数据维度是指数据在某一方面的特征或属性。例如,在电商领域,商品维度可能包括商品名称、价格、销量等属性。数据维度有助于我们更好地理解数据,从而挖掘出有价值的信息。
提取关键洞察的方法
1. 明确目标
在提取关键洞察之前,首先要明确目标。目标可以是了解用户需求、优化产品、提高销售额等。明确目标有助于我们有针对性地从海量信息中筛选出有价值的数据。
2. 数据清洗
数据清洗是提取关键洞察的基础。通过对数据进行去重、填补缺失值、处理异常值等操作,可以提高数据的准确性和可靠性。
import pandas as pd
# 假设有一个包含用户购买数据的DataFrame
data = pd.DataFrame({
'用户ID': [1, 2, 3, 4, 5],
'商品ID': [101, 102, 103, 104, 105],
'购买数量': [10, 5, 15, 20, 8]
})
# 数据清洗
cleaned_data = data.drop_duplicates()
cleaned_data.fillna(0, inplace=True)
cleaned_data = cleaned_data[(cleaned_data['购买数量'] >= 0) & (cleaned_data['购买数量'] <= 20)]
print(cleaned_data)
3. 数据可视化
数据可视化是将数据以图形、图表等形式呈现的过程。通过数据可视化,我们可以直观地发现数据中的规律和趋势。
import matplotlib.pyplot as plt
# 绘制柱状图
plt.bar(cleaned_data['商品ID'], cleaned_data['购买数量'])
plt.xlabel('商品ID')
plt.ylabel('购买数量')
plt.title('商品购买数量分布')
plt.show()
4. 数据分析
数据分析是提取关键洞察的核心。通过运用统计学、机器学习等方法,我们可以挖掘出数据中的有价值信息。
from sklearn.cluster import KMeans
# 假设我们使用KMeans算法对用户进行聚类
kmeans = KMeans(n_clusters=3)
kmeans.fit(cleaned_data[['用户ID', '购买数量']])
# 输出聚类结果
print(kmeans.labels_)
5. 建立数据模型
建立数据模型可以帮助我们预测未来的趋势,为决策提供依据。常用的数据模型包括线性回归、决策树、神经网络等。
from sklearn.linear_model import LinearRegression
# 建立线性回归模型
model = LinearRegression()
model.fit(cleaned_data[['用户ID', '购买数量']], cleaned_data['销售额'])
# 预测销售额
predicted_sales = model.predict(cleaned_data[['用户ID', '购买数量']])
print(predicted_sales)
总结
从海量信息中提取关键洞察,是决策与创新的重要环节。通过明确目标、数据清洗、数据可视化、数据分析和建立数据模型等方法,我们可以有效地提取关键信息,为决策和创新提供有力支持。在信息时代,掌握这些方法,将使我们更好地应对挑战,抓住机遇。
